    Engagement and Wedding Rings With Lab-Grown Diamonds

     

    petite floating gem

    Lab-grown diamonds are a game-changer in the engagement ring world, and we’re so here for it. They’re ethical, eco-friendly, and less expensive than mined diamonds.

    Lab-grown diamonds, also known as cultured diamonds, cost anywhere from 20-30% less than mined diamonds, and are just as shiny, sparkly and glamorous as their mined counterparts. In fact, cultured diamonds are virtually indistinguishable from mined diamonds due to the cutting-edge technology used to replicate the natural diamond growing process. The only difference between a mined diamond and one that is grown in a lab is its origin.

    Clean Origin, a lab-grown diamond company whose founders have been in the jewelry business for 100 years, look to the diamond growing process as the modern alternative to mined diamonds. Their goal is to create diamonds that are not only less expensive but also more eco-friendly.

    Unlike mined diamonds which have had a significant impact on the environment, cultured diamonds from Clean Origin use considerably less resources; after all, growing a diamond in a lab takes significantly less energy than digging one out of the ground.

    Halo Rings

    floral petal halo ring

    Halo engagement rings will continue their rise in popularity in 2019. The halo ring is a gorgeous way to make your center diamond get the attention it deserves. In fact, a diamond can look as much as a half a carat larger in this type of setting.
